General Studies MCQs Practice
Questions 1526 – 1550

Filtered General Studies MCQs covering Polity, History, Geography, Economy, Science and Environment.

1526. Which article of the Indian Constitution deals with the Finance Commission?

A. Article 280 B. Article 356 C. Article 360 D. Article 370
Answer: A

1527. Which river is the largest tributary of the Brahmaputra?

A. Teesta B. Subansiri C. Manas D. Lohit
Answer: B

1528. Who was the founder of the Mauryan Empire?

A. Chandragupta Maurya B. Ashoka C. Bindusara D. Harsha
Answer: A

1529. Which gas is most abundant in Earth's atmosphere?

A. Oxygen B. Nitrogen C. Carbon dioxide D. Argon
Answer: B

1530. Which Indian state is the largest producer of wheat?

A. Punjab B. Haryana C. Uttar Pradesh D. Madhya Pradesh
Answer: C

1531. Which institution controls monetary policy in India?

A. Finance Ministry B. RBI C. SEBI D. NITI Aayog
Answer: B

1532. Which metal is used to make stainless steel?

A. Nickel B. Chromium C. Zinc D. Aluminium
Answer: B

1533. Who was the first President of the Indian National Congress?

A. W.C. Bonnerjee B. Dadabhai Naoroji C. Surendranath Banerjee D. Gopal Krishna Gokhale
Answer: A

1534. Which is the highest mountain peak in India?

A. Kanchenjunga B. Nanda Devi C. Kamet D. Trisul
Answer: A

1535. Which part of the human body stores bile?

A. Liver B. Gallbladder C. Pancreas D. Stomach
Answer: B

1536. Which movement was launched after the Jallianwala Bagh massacre?

A. Civil Disobedience Movement B. Non-Cooperation Movement C. Quit India Movement D. Swadeshi Movement
Answer: B

1537. Which country has the largest land area in the world?

A. China B. Russia C. USA D. Canada
Answer: B

1538. What is the chemical formula of methane?

A. CH4 B. C2H6 C. CO2 D. CH3
Answer: A

1539. Which Indian state is known as the "Land of Backwaters"?

A. Kerala B. Goa C. Karnataka D. Tamil Nadu
Answer: A

1540. Who discovered the circulation of blood in the human body?

A. William Harvey B. Louis Pasteur C. Robert Koch D. Edward Jenner
Answer: A

1541. Which planet is called the "Blue Planet"?

A. Earth B. Neptune C. Uranus D. Mars
Answer: A

1542. Which river forms the boundary between Uttar Pradesh and Bihar?

A. Yamuna B. Ghaghara C. Ganga D. Gandak
Answer: C

1543. Which organization publishes the World Happiness Report?

A. IMF B. UN Sustainable Development Solutions Network C. World Bank D. WHO
Answer: B

1544. Which vitamin deficiency causes rickets?

A. Vitamin A B. Vitamin C C. Vitamin D D. Vitamin K
Answer: C

1545. Who was the first Indian woman to climb Mount Everest?

A. Bachendri Pal B. Arunima Sinha C. Santosh Yadav D. Premlata Agarwal
Answer: A

1546. Which ocean lies west of North America?

A. Atlantic Ocean B. Pacific Ocean C. Indian Ocean D. Arctic Ocean
Answer: B

1547. Which Indian state produces the most rubber?

A. Kerala B. Tamil Nadu C. Karnataka D. Assam
Answer: A

1548. What is the SI unit of electric current?

A. Volt B. Ampere C. Ohm D. Watt
Answer: B

1549. Which Indian city is known as the "Garden City of India"?

A. Bengaluru B. Mysuru C. Pune D. Hyderabad
Answer: A

1550. Which ISRO mission was India's first mission to Mars?

A. Chandrayaan-2 B. Chandrayaan-1 C. Mangalyaan D. Aditya-L1
Answer: C
